What to do if the error is running sql file in navicat
To resolve errors when Navicat runs SQL files, follow these steps: 1. Check for SQL syntax errors; 2. Make sure the database connection is established; 3. Check file encoding; 4. Adjust server settings; 5. Check temporary space; 6. Disable certain plug-ins; 7. Contact Navicat Support if necessary.
Solutions to Navicat errors when running SQL files
This problem can be solved in the following parts:
1. Check for SQL syntax errors
- Use the SQL editor or code verification tool to check for syntax errors in the SQL file.
- Make sure that the semicolon (;) separates the different SQL statements in the correct way.
- Verify that the quotes ('' or "") are used correctly.
2. Confirm that the database connection has been established
- Make sure that Navicat is connected to the target database where you want to run the SQL file.
- Check the database connection information, such as the host name, port number, user name, and password, for correct database connection.
- Try to manually execute a simple SQL statement to confirm the connection.
3. Check file encoding
- Make sure that the SQL file is saved in a Navicat-compatible encoding format.
- Common compatible encoding formats include UTF-8, UTF-16, and ANSI.
- In Navicat, go to File > Connect > Encoding to view and change the encoding of the file.
4. Adjust server settings
- Verify that the target database server is configured to allow the SQL file to run.
- Check server settings, such as secure mode or remote connection permissions to ensure file execution is not restricted.
5. Check temporary space
- Running large SQL files can require a lot of temporary space.
- In Navicat, go to Tools > Options > Query to increase the amount of available memory allocated to the temporary space.
6. Disable certain plugins
- Some Navicat plug-ins may interfere with the execution of SQL files.
- Disable unnecessary plugins to see if the problem is resolved.
7. Contact Navicat Support
- If none of the above steps resolve the issue, please contact the Navicat support team.
- Provide detailed error messages, SQL files, and information about your environment to help them diagnose and resolve problems.

The following steps can be used to resolve the problem that Navicat cannot connect to the database: Check the server connection, make sure the server is running, address and port correctly, and the firewall allows connections. Verify the login information and confirm that the user name, password and permissions are correct. Check network connections and troubleshoot network problems such as router or firewall failures. Disable SSL connections, which may not be supported by some servers. Check the database version to make sure the Navicat version is compatible with the target database. Adjust the connection timeout, and for remote or slower connections, increase the connection timeout timeout. Other workarounds, if the above steps are not working, you can try restarting the software, using a different connection driver, or consulting the database administrator or official Navicat support.

Create a database using Navicat Premium: Connect to the database server and enter the connection parameters. Right-click on the server and select Create Database. Enter the name of the new database and the specified character set and collation. Connect to the new database and create the table in the Object Browser. Right-click on the table and select Insert Data to insert the data.
